It is said that Maudgalyayana's mother was a very bad woman. She scolded any monk or beggar who came to their house for food. She was greedy and mean, so after she died she was punished in hell. One time, Maudgalyayana thought of his mother and became quite worried, so he entered meditation and started searching for his mother.
He finally found her in the Realm of Hungry Ghosts. Her neck and limbs were very small. Her belly was large but, like other hungry ghosts, she did not have any food or water. Maudgalyayana wanted to help his mother, so he used his powers to create a bowl of food and a cup of water and offered them to her. However, when the food and water had barely touched her lips, a ball of fire shot out from her mouth. It burned the food and evaporated the water.
Maudgalyayana did not know what to do, so he returned from the Realm of Hungry Ghosts and went to ask the Buddha for help. The Buddha told him that his mother was being punished for sins that she had committed when she was alive, and the best way to redeem her from her misery was to offer food to many venerable monks and ask all of them to pray for his mother. The merits of all their prayers would save his mother from hell. Maudgalyayana did this, and days later his mother, dressed in white, appeared while he was in deep meditation. She joyfully told him that she had been elevated to the Realm of the Heavens, and then she disappeared.
